EDITORS COMMENTS
This print titled "Eskhause, Scawfell, 1806" by John Constable showcases the breathtaking beauty of nature in all its glory. The painting, created with watercolors on paper, measures 12.7x27.4 cm and is housed at Leeds Museums and Galleries in the United Kingdom. The image transports us to the rugged landscapes of Esk Hause and Scawfell Pike, England's highest mountain. With its atmospheric charm and majestic crags, this Georgian masterpiece captures the essence of British mountains like no other. The artist's romantic interpretation brings out the raw beauty of Lakeland Fells as they rise proudly against a dramatic sky. Constable's meticulous brushstrokes perfectly depict the hilly terrain and mountainous peaks that dominate this scenic vista.
